Baked Mexican Rice
Serves 6
Published in: Columbus Dispatch
1 tablespoonsvegetable oil
1onion -- finely chopped
1green bell pepper -- finely chopped
1garlic clove -- minced
2teaspoonschili powder
1/2teaspoonsground cumin
1teaspoonskosher salt or 1/2 teaspoon table salt
1cuplong-grain white rice
14 1/2ouncesdiced tomatoes with juices
1 1/2cupboiling water
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Heat oil in a large heavy skillet over
medium heat. Add onion and bell pepper. Saute until softened. Add garlic,
chili powder, cumin and salt. Stir until fragrant, about 30 seconds. Add
rice and tomatoes with juices. Bring to a boil. Transfer mixture to a
13-by-9-inch dish. Stir in boiling water. Cover tightly with foil. Bake 30
to 35 minutes. Remove from oven. Let stand, covered, 5 minutes before
servings.
Serve this with grilled chicken, flank steak with salsa or spicy grilled
shrimp. Use any leftovers mixed with black beans and rolled in flour
tortillas for burritos or quesadillas. Or mix with frozen corn, tiny
broccoli florets and/or olives.
